Notes
Original analogue masters digitally transferred at 24 bits resolution, processed using Sonic Solutions NoNoise technology and mastered to 16 bits for CD using Prism SNS Noise Shaping.Made in the EU
Printed in the EU
Tracks 1, 4 are new stereo mixes
Tracks 3, 6 previously unreleased
Track 14 is an excerpt from "A Teenage Opera"
